Wednesday, January 25, 2012

We met a major construction milestone on November 18, 2011 and celebrated with a steel topping ceremony for the new building at American and Cambria Streets. This ceremony is a tradition of Iron-workers signifying that they have nearly completed erecting the steel superstructure and celebrates that no life was lost during this critical part of construction. An evergreen tree signifying life, the American flag and steel beam signed by a number of our students was raised and placed at the highest point of the structure. It was another exciting moment in Pan American and Congreso history.


All three floors of the building and staircases are completely installed. The waterproof exterior barrier of the building is being installed to enclose the building during the winter months. It will take most of January and early February to complete this stage of work. This will allow the building exterior which includes masonry and metal panels to be installed by mid February. By enclosing the building the workers, equipment and materials will be more protected from the winter weather and allow them to focus on laying our the interior framing and hanging duct-work to support the HVAC system. The Electricians and Technology cabling vendors began their installation in December and will be completed by April.

As the contractors work on the building the tenants of the new building, Pan American Academy Charter School, will begin to plan for the relocation to the new facility. Inventory of existing furniture and equipment as well as the selection of new furniture will begin soon.

Tuesday, September 27, 2011

I am writing to provide an update on the construction of our new building.  I want to start by thanking you for your patience as the design and funding team have worked to make the promise of a new building a reality. 

I am happy to share that construction began on June 20, 2011. Approximately 80% of the construction contracts have been authorized and the project is moving forward!

Progress to date includes the excavation and removal of excess soil, installation of the storm water management system and partial paving of the playground area. The buildings first floor foundation is being constructed now and will be complete in early October. By mid-October we anticipate that the steel infrastructure of the building will begin. It will take approximately two months for the 2nd and 3rd floors and steel infrastructure to be complete.

The building is expected to be complete by June 20, 2012.  The school will use the summer months to relocate the staff and classrooms and prepare the building to welcome your children to their new home. We have not confirmed how summer school or other summer programs will be coordinated, you will hear more, later this year as we confirm plans.

We look forward to the new building as it will provide space and resources that we believe your children deserve.  The new facility will offer 29 classrooms for K-8 grades along with special classrooms for Science, Art, Technology, ESL, and Special Education and Speech support rooms.  The new facility will also have space for a new School Library, the Nurses Suite /Wellness Center, Music room, teacher’s conference room and other conference rooms.

As we get relocated into the school we will hire a librarian and develop the school library, music program and art program over time. We also anticipate developing a performance area within the cafetorium.

We will continue to provide you with updates on the progress of construction throughout the school year.   Thank you again for the support you provide to your children and to Pan American Academy Charter School.  We believe the new facility will enhance our ability to provide quality educational opportunities to your children and many memorable events for you and your family.
